On Mon, 8 Feb 1999, Balazs Nagy wrote:

> I'm pretty new in exim and I want to ask you how can I redirect a
> virtualhost's all mail to an unusual SMTP port.


I don't want to sound overly grumpy, but I do spend a lot of time
working on the Exim documentation, and it seems that people are losing
the skills of finding their way around manuals. If you go to the index
in either the PostScript, PDF, or the HTML versions, and look for
"port", you will find an entry entitled "port for TCP/IP". It's also in
the concept index of the TexInfo version. Alternatively, you could try
grepping or searching with a text editor for the word "port" in the
spec.txt file. Grepping the FAQ will also provide relevant information.
